Building a multi-level ceiling

The multi-level ceiling consists of the following elements:

  • Metal profiles frame;
  • plasterboard;
  • Stretch film or fabric (in case of combination with stretch ceiling);
  • Other modern finishing materials.

Plasterboard sheets, attaching at different levels, create steps that illusively change the space. From this material you can create any form of ceiling - with straight corners or smooth round lines. Do not forget about the variety of facing materials, bringing conceived design to completeness. At the expense of different methods, you can noticeably change the premises, making visually more, above and more dynamic.

Advantage of multi-level ceilings

What effect can be achieved using multi-level ceilings:

  1. Create a unique design;
  2. zonate room;
  3. visually increase the space;
  4. Hide major building errors;
  5. hide communications;
  6. balance the space.

Multi-level ceilings are actively used not only to create a luxurious and original design, but also as a reception of zoning in the interior. The owners of large premises that do not want to build massive partitions should like the idea to arrange multi-level ceilings. This will help visually and functionally separate certain parts of the big room.

An interesting example of the zoning of the living room:

  • The entrance is equipped with the lowest overlap;
  • In the dining room used low or medium ceiling levels;
  • Place for recreation is made up with high ceiling;

Using this approach, you can get several residential areas. With the help of a different level of ceiling overlap, the zone is positioned in different ways.

Use of different levels of ceiling gives effect:

  • zone with high ceiling - dominant;
  • The zone with low ceiling levels is secondary.

The use of various lighting devices complements the described zoning effect in the interior.

Under the verbs of such overlapping, it is easy to hide unsuccessful joints, irregularities and other building errors. This can be very relevant for old houses with difficult to hidden defects. There is also hiding ventilation, wiring and other unsightly filling, communication of fire extinguishing systems and air conditioning.

An interesting idea is to hide the way of fastening the curtain in the construction of a multi-level ceiling.

Illumination - expand the space

To increase the space in the interior, multi-level ceilings with backlit are used. Especially good illumination in combination with glossy mirror surfaces is the effect of infinite space.

In addition, original decoration techniques are used:

  • Fishokno is a hole in the drywall of one of the levels glazed by fiberglass. To allocate fideline apply the backlight;
  • The stretch ceiling is perfectly combined with multi-level reliefs from plasterboard. Listing the backlit eaves, a dot lamp in elements of different levels, beautiful chandeliers can be obtained a unique interior;
  • the use of direct and curves of lines separately or in combination;
  • On different surfaces, the plaster of different textures and paints of different colors can be used;
  • Decorative columns that allow more clearly to distinguish between space.

The switch for a large number of lighting points should be able to turn on different lamps independently of each other.

Lower surfaces are darker, higher - lighter. Speaking of surface mattness, a similar reception is used. Low overlap levels are covered with matte composition, and high-glossy.
